Default 12.942 @ 106.80 Pass Tonight with room to improve in my 6M

I Went to the Englishtown RaceWay Park tonight. like I have said in other threads I was shooting for a 12 second pass with my manual 370z Base No Sport package so no VLSD 370z and got it.

I used 26x10.5 M/T ET Streets and I must say these are NOT the tires I will use again. I am not familiar with slicks or the "sway" they produce without skinnes. These tires are something to get used to. I did, to an extent, but with no doubt about it I was concentrating more on the "sway" than driving so I definatly did not drive as well as I could of. I ran the psi at 18 the first pass and Let off 3 different times and still pulled a 13.2 @ 101 ... Was easily my best launch too, which was weird because it was the first pass I ever did with the slicks. I let off a few times because I felt the " sway " ( strange side to side feeling the first run but got used to it when I realized its not all that intrusive, just noticable. Def something most have never felt going 70+ mph ) ...

I upped the psi to 21 and the sway was def tamed a good bit, and I was able to push the car pretty good. When I spoke to others they said the sway is a known thing and you get skinnies for that, etc. Most just advised me to get the M/T ET street radials a drag radial instead of the taller side walled ET Steet slick I have. A ET street radial a nice and light 17/18 x 10 would be perfect to keep the cars feel the most OEM while still getting traction.

But with that aside my first run was 13.2 @ 101 ... second 13.0x @ 106 ....

and third 12.954@106.80





The 60 foot is decent, and keep in mind this is on an open diff , and I did not pull the ABS fuse so I was not able to do stand stills. I simply went around the water with my M/T ET Streets and did a rolling burnout or 2. Def not ideal to heat the rubber, I need to look into getting the ABS disabled so I can at least light them up without abs or whatever it is that cuts the fuel and dis-allows a stand still burnout.

But even with being a bit nervous about the tire situation they certainly hooked way better than my stock rubber did. A few weeks back, my first 1/4 track visit I couldn't do better than a 13.5. With 60's of 2.2 + .

The ET Streets without heating them up got me a 1.945, But a 60 of 1.94 is nothing to be proud of with these tires. I could of done better. I'm hoping I can get a nice setup of Drag Radials for next time and sell these wheels off to someone who will use them properly, because I wouldnt advise to use them with stock rubber up front unless you are used to the experience. A turbo 350z was there with the same tires with stock rubber up front too and he knew what he was doing , so its not like its soooo scary, but a wierd feeling with the slicks causing the car feel as if its floating almost.

I will see better numbers with this car the way it is with just a new tire setup. I was always driving nervous and I think shifting too early and slower than desired because of this sway feeling. That is my guess why my trap is , almost, much lower than I expected.
